## Break-Glass: PixHoard Image Cache

New folks: if the PixHoard image cache leaks memory and OOMs the Renner nodes, don't wait for approvals. Restart via the break-glass account, file an incident, and notify the cache owner. Access is audited. The break-glass account unlocks with the recovery passphrase below.

recovery phrase for kagaf-yajof: fraax-quenwyn-lamion

Night-shift staff: Floor 4 of the Tellhaven Building opens this week. After 21:00, access is via the rear stairwell only; the lifts are locked out overnight during the settling period. Complete a walk-through of the new floor once per shift and log it. The stairwell keypad accepts the code below.

badge for yahop-fawep: bdg-XBKXI-68071

### 2024-Rotation-07: Proctorline queue signing key rotated

We rotated the signing key for the Proctorline exam-proctoring queue after the scheduled 90-day window elapsed. All queue workers in the Delverton region have been restarted and are accepting messages signed with the new key; the old key remains valid for verification only until Friday 02:00 UTC, then it will be revoked. If you see signature rejections on-call, confirm workers are using the new key, which follows.

release key, kajeg-yawif: bky6_axksxH